Full Description

Granberg 3/8" .058 ripping chain for chainsaw milling, designed for smooth cutting along the grain. This chain has the unique features of scoring and clearing cutters. 110 drive links.

Granberg ripping chain is specifically designed for cutting along the grain when milling timber, producing a smoother and more consistent finish than standard ripping chains. Unlike conventional chains, Granberg ripping chain uses a specialised cutter sequence to improve efficiency and control during milling applications.

This chain features a combination of scoring cutters and clearing cutters working together:

  • Scoring cutters lightly scribe the wood fibres ahead of the cut, reducing tearing and helping to produce a cleaner surface finish
  • Clearing cutters follow behind, removing the material efficiently and maintaining steady cutting progress

This sequence reduces vibration, improves cutting smoothness, and helps the chain move through the timber more consistently during milling.

Ideal for use with chainsaw mills, ripping chain is suited to both occasional and regular milling work where accuracy and finish are important. It provides improved control compared to standard chain types when cutting boards or planks from logs.
